Output 68fb16dd774fdf1f5ec0a224c310cb6517e998ea6384231092ef93e3a09183d6:1

value
307841700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da7937abf6b217c9d9fcf39790701b2048066a98 OP_EQUAL
address
3McCShZNcC55SrbV2MjgdJ11S81HFGiVrd
transaction
68fb16dd774fdf1f5ec0a224c310cb6517e998ea6384231092ef93e3a09183d6
spent
true